Ligature Resistant Concealed Geared Continuous Hinge

Ligature Resistant Concealed Geared Continuous Hinge

Crafted from durable 6063 T6 aluminum alloy with self-lubricating bearings, this hinge supports 1-3/4” doors in lengths of 83”, 85”, 95”, and 120”. Tested to BHMA standards with a 25-million cycle lifespan, it handles up to 600 lbs, dissipating stress along the entire door length to prevent sagging and extend door life.

Revolutionizing Ligature Resistance in Hinge Design

The DH430 Concealed Geared Continuous Hinge offers advanced ligature resistance, providing a tamper-proof barrier that fully closes the gap between door and frame. Key benefits include:

  • Integrated Ligature Resistance: Built with a completely concealed design to eliminate ligature points, rust-proof and tamper-proof.
  • Heavy-Duty Performance: Tested for high-frequency use, it can withstand doors up to 600 lbs with reinforced Rivnuts, dissipating energy along the entire hinge length to prevent wear.

Durable and Environmentally Friendly Construction

  • High-Quality Aluminum: Made from extruded 6063 T6 aluminum alloy with self-lubricating polyester thrust bearings, and available in clear anodized finish for enhanced durability.
  • Lifetime Lubrication: Gear capping eliminates periodic maintenance and provides quiet, long-lasting performance, even in high-traffic areas.
  • Environmentally Sustainable: Meets LEED requirements, made from recycled aluminum and qualifying for LEED points.

Certified Safety and Fire Ratings

  • ANSI and BHMA Standards: Certified ANSI/BHMA A156.26-2006 Grade 1 and tested to 25 million cycles for superior longevity.
  • UL Fire Rating: Rated up to 90 minutes, and customizable for a 3-hour rating on compatible fire doors up to 4’x10’ for single doors and 8’x10’ for pairs.

Specifications

  • Load Capacity: Supports 1-3/4” doors, up to 48” wide.
  • Available Lengths: Offered in 83”, 85”, 95”, and 120” for various door heights.
  • Mounting Hardware: Comes with Torx security screws and TIPIT for secure, tamper-resistant installation.
